More than just another celebrity hangout, The Brown Derby is known as the place where the Cobb salad, named after Brown Derby president Robert Cobb in 1934, was created, where patrons were offered telephones at the dining tables so that busy executives could eat and work at the same time, and where Clark Gable proposed to Carol Lombard in 1939. In order to get approval to sell food on Olvera Street, the Guerrero sisters were told they had to sell something different from what the other restaurants were selling, so they came up with their own special recipe for taquitos with a thin guacamole sauce and opened Cielito Lindo. The oldest surviving Mexican restaurant to have stayed located in the same location in Los Angeles.It was first opened on Broadway in downtown L.A. by Alejandro and Rosa Borquez in 1923 as the Sonora Cafe and the name was changed to El Cholo in 1925. Open since 1919, the Musso & Frank Grill is Hollywood's oldest restaurant, a steak-and-cocktails joint formerly favored by innumerable celebrities, beginning with silent movie stars likeCharlie Chaplin, Mary Pickford and Rudolph Valentino, as well as Greta Garbo, Gary Cooper, Elizabeth Taylor, on-and-offscreen lovebirds Humphry Bogart and Lauren Bacall, andMarilyn Monroe and Joe Dimaggio.
